Bertha Doris M. (Young) Boytim, 80, of Carlisle, passed away peacefully on Sunday, March 7, 2010, in Carlisle Regional Medical Center, with her loving family by her side. She was born on Thursday, March 6, 1930, in Plainfield, and was a daughter of the late Guy L. Young and Emma (March) Young Deitch.

Doris retired from AMP Inc., Carlisle, after 30 years of service. She also enjoyed helping her son with his business by answering the phone and setting appointments. She was a former longtime member of the Plainfield First Church of God. She enjoyed traveling, camping, the beach, tending her flower garden and especially spending time with her family and her grandchildren.
